/// <summary>
/// Enumerates services in the specified service control manager database.
/// The name and status of each service are provided, along with additional
/// data based on the specified information level.
/// </summary>
/// <param name="SCManager">A handle to the service control manager database.</param>
/// <param name="InfoLevel">Set this to 0.</param>
/// <param name="ServiceType">The type of services to be enumerated.</param>
/// <param name="ServiceState">The state of the services to be enumerated.</param>
/// <param name="Services">A pointer to the buffer that receives the status information.</param>
/// <param name="BufSize">The size of the buffer pointed to by the Services parameter, in bytes.</param>
/// <param name="BytesNeeded">A pointer to a variable that receives the number of bytes needed to
/// return the remaining service entries, if the buffer is too small.</param>
/// <param name="ServicesReturned">A pointer to a variable that receives the number of service
/// entries returned.</param>
/// <param name="ResumeHandle">A pointer to a variable that, on input, specifies the
/// starting point of enumeration. You must set this value to zero the first time the
/// EnumServicesStatusEx function is called.</param>
/// <param name="GroupName">Must be 0 for this definition.</param>
/// <returns>A non-zero value for success, zero for failure.</returns>
[DllImport("advapi32.dll", SetLastError = true, CharSet = CharSet.Unicode)]
public static extern int EnumServicesStatusEx(int SCManager, int InfoLevel,
SERVICE_QUERY_TYPE ServiceType, SERVICE_QUERY_STATE ServiceState,
ref int Services, int BufSize, ref int BytesNeeded, ref int ServicesReturned,
ref int ResumeHandle, int GroupName);
